Rebels win doubles title
Monday, Oct. 30, 2000 | 9:49 a.m.
SUN STAFF AND WIRE REPORTS
UNLV's Nenad Zivkovic and Greg Skorin defeated Utah's Nik Yip and Kevin Zenger 8-6 to win the doubles title at the 2000 ITA Regional Tennis Championships held on the Rebels' courts. Zivkovic defeated New Mexico's Takeshi Itoh (6-3, 6-7, 7-6) to move on to the finals in singles, but lost the title to San Diego State's Valentino Pest 6-1, retired.
* The UNLV volleyball team defeated Air Force 3-0 (15-8, 15-13, 16-14) to improve to 4-7 in the Mountain West, 14-6 overall. Air Force fell to 0-10, 6-16. Four Rebels finished with 15 kills -- Patricia Assuncao, Leiana Oswald, Blair Wilkes and Amber Graham.
* San Diego State got a goal from sophomore Alan Fiedler midway through the first half to defeat the UNLV men's soccer team 1-0 Sunday in California. The Rebels, who had won nine of their previous 11, fell to 9-7-1.
